
Gastric Sleeve Surgery
The Sleeve Gastrectomy (SG) induces weight loss by reducing the size of the stomach. The SG is performed by surgically removing 75% to 80% of the stomach. The remaining part of the stomach is roughly the size and shape of a banana and holds a little more than 3 oz. Since this operation does not involve any 'cutting' or 'rerouting' of the intestines, it is a simpler operation than the Gastric Bypass. Unlike the Adjustable Gastric Band, the Sleeve Gastrectomy does not involve a foreign device. For certain patients, particularly those who are super morbidly obese, the Sleeve Gastrectomy may require a second surgery that is malabsorptive.
